Aerobic Training vs Interval Training

What kind of workouts are best ? 

There are many types of workouts, but there is only one that will best fit your goals concerning health and fitness. You may ask, is aerobic training or interval training better ?  If you are looking at aerobic training and fitness, then things like biking, running, or swimming may be good activities for you, while if your talking more anaerobic training, this would be working out in the weight room with resistance training. Personally, I believe that it is better to combine the two forms of training into one to get the best results.

Interval training  increases your aerobic and anaerobic endurance which is increasing the efficiency of oxygen used to do work. For example when your on the elliptical first go for thirty seconds at a normal pace, followed by thirty seconds at an all out pace. Start for five minutes, increasing the total time each workout up to fifteen minutes. Training like this is effects both aerobic and anaerobic muscular endurance when compared to aerobic training. It has also be shown that  interval training in a shorter period of time is just as effective as aerobic training with changes of the rate of metabolism. You'll be able to get a similar workout with the amount of calories burned, in a less amount of time.

Different types of training schemes for resistance training

One way to do this is through what is called undulated training. Instead of just doing five strait sets with the same weight, one set is a pattern of 8-10-12 repetitions. Decrease the weight as the number of repetitions increase.  A opposite pattern can also be used by doing 12-10-8 repetitions, increasing the weight as the repetitions decrease. Start out just by doing one set, then gradually work up to as many as five sets.

Pyramid training is different because it is done in sets either increasing the number of repetitions per set, or decreasing them. Repetitions used can be anywhere between six and twelve for one set. When you increase the number repetitions, you decrease the amount of weight used or vise versa.

To confuse your muscles, you need to change things in some small way each workout. You can do this both in aerobic and weight training with the exercises used. Stay with the same complex, multi joint exercises, but change the assistant exercises used. These would include any single joint isolated exercise. For these assistant exercises you can also change the repetition schemes used as well. Here are some examples of the different repetition schemes:

Tracking your progress

In order to keep track on your progress, you want to keep a log of your workouts. One good way to do this is through calculating the total amount of weight lifted, and divide it by the time that it took you to lift the weight. Here your using the concept of pounds lifted per minute.

100 pounds x 8 repetitions x 5 sets = 4,000 pounds.

Say it takes you 10 minutes to do this. 4,000 lbs/10 minutes = 400 lbs/minute

A few different ways that you can increase your strength when keeping track of it this way is to

1. Increase the total amount of weight lifted within the same or a shorter time period

2. Lift the same amount of total weight in a shorter time period

3. Lift the same amount of weight over an extended period.

Using Green Tea for Weight Loss

There are numerous pills and supplements to take that claim to assist you in losing weight. Some of these are more biochemical based, while others are more natural. Green tea is one of these natural substances. Does using green tea for weight loss work ? Here we will look at possible effects of using green tea on weight loss. Green tea has claimed to help with weight loss for quite some time, but here we will show you if these claims are true or not.

What is Green Tea ?

Green tea originated in china and is all natural, not going through the same process used to make other teas. It is grown and harvested in different ways. This affects its aroma and taste, allowing all the nutrients to be maintained. The leaves normally go through three or four harvests a year. After they are grown, they are dried using a variety of methods. This includes sun drying, oven drying, or steaming. The process that they go through before being put on the shelf given them a longer shelf life and flavor. There are also numerous types or strains of green tea that is grown within different countries including China, Korea, as well as Japan.

Can it help with different health conditions ?

Green tea is said to be able to assist with many symptoms and conditions. This includes cardiovascular, cholesterol, inflammation (8,9), weight loss, and other conditions. Concerning cholesterol levels, results from some studies point to green tea assisting in decreasing the level of ldl cholesterol, while maintaining hdl levels of cholesterol.(11,14) The main effect green tea is said to have is a thermogenic effect. This increases your rate of metabolism, leading to possible weight loss. It has even been said to decrease muscle atrophy seen due to aging. In one study, three groups were used. One group used a controlled diet, one a high fat diet, and another group used a high fat diet along with green tea extract. This study lasted a total of four months. Results showed that the tea extract prevented loss of lean tissue. This may be beneficial for those inactive, or the older population through decreasing the level of muscle wasting. (1 )

The majority of the time, you think of green tea as assisting in losing weight during the weight loss process. Although there may be some truth to this, green tea can also help in maintaining your body fat, and not so much fat loss. It is said that both green tea and caffeine can work together in effecting ones' level of thermogenesis and metabolism focusing on specific types of body fat. (2,5) Green tea helps with other medical conditions as well. One study looked at the effects of green tea on metabolism and hormonal effects of women with poly cystic ovarian syndrome. Symptoms of PCOS include an increase in androgen levels, irregular periods, and difficulties getting pregnant. It can also cause long term metabolic issues, along with hypertension, diabetes, and cardiovascular disease.

Factors involved in the effects of green tea

The condition is thought to be due to genetic and environmental factors, as well as possible hormonal regulations of the hypothalamus. A decrease in body fat levels through activity can assist in decreasing these effects, although there is no known cure. For the study, two groups of thirty women that had poly cystic ovarian syndrome were looked at. Green tea was given to one group, while a placebo was given to the other group. Results showed a significant decrease for the green tea group in weight, free testosterone levels, and fasting insulin levels when compared to the other groups. The decrease in free testosterone levels may indicate green tea as helping regulate hormonal levels. (7)

In one study, three treatments were given. This included green tea extract with caffeine, caffeine alone, and a placebo. The green tea group had an increase in twenty-four hour energy expenditure, with the caffeine only showing no change. This showed a possible effect of the green tea extracts in promoting thermogenesis and fat use for energy.(3 )

Concerning genetics and ones' response to green tea, it was looked at finding the mechanism of protection against obesity. (10 ) Your level of health and activity can also play a role in whether or not green tea would effect your body composition. If your level of activity is high and you are not extremely over weight, green tea may not have as much of an effect as it does for one who is inactive and not as healthy.

For one study, the effects of green tea on overall weight loss and abdominal fat loss was looked at. Subjects used were average level of activity. Three groups were used, a control group, a green tea group, an interval sprint group, and an interval sprint group plus green tea group. The green tea plus training group had thirty-six total sessions over twelve weeks, with forty eight total subjects tested.

Both training only and training plus green tea groups had a decrease in body fat and an increase in lean mass. No difference was seen between the interval training plus green tea or interval training only groups concerning weight loss. No changes were seen in the control and green tea only groups. This shows that your activity level may have more of an effect on weight loss as opposed to the green tea. What are the different types of vitamins ?

You have two separate types of vitamins that are used by the body differently. These are water soluble as well as fat soluble. Water soluble vitamins include the B complex vitamins, as well as vitamin C. Concerning vitamins that are fat soluble, these include vitamins A, D, E, and K. The amount of vitamins that you take in shouldn't be of concern with vitamins that are water soluble since any excess that you have taken in will come out in your urine. It is the fat soluble vitamins that it is possible to get an overdose on.

One vitamin that you can not even get from a pill is that of vitamin D. This vitamin is taken in from the sun. This means that if you are not in the sun enough, you may have an insufficient level of vitamin D in your system. Vitamin A

Vitamin A is also known as beta carotene. This helps with your eyes, soft tissue, as well as keeping your skin healthy. Good sources of vitamin a include: Apricots, cantelope, carrots, peaches, spinach, and tomatoes.

Malnutrition: A lack of vitamin A can cause what is known as night blindness: This is where it is impossible to see in the dim light. This condition still effects 1/3 of all children. Although a lack of this vitamin is bad, an overdose is also possible. Carrots are a main food that is suggested to get a good serving of this vitamin.

 

Vitamin B-1

This vitamin is also known as thiamine. It is found in legumes, cereal, rice, pork, oranges, and nuts. It is an important factor in helping with the nervous system such as the muscles, brain, and the heart.

Malnutrition: A lack of vitamin B-1 can lead to a condition known as beriberi. This includes symptoms of weight loss, weakness, brain damage, irregular heart rate, heart failure, and even death.

 

Vitamin B-2

This vitamin is also known as riboflavin. It can be found in rice, mushrooms, grains, eggs, broccoli, yogurt or spinach. This vitamin can be destroyed by light so it should be kept away from light to preserve the nutrients. Vitamin B 2 helps you maintain a healthy nervous system, and protects you from free radicals.

Malnutrition: A lack of vitamin B-2 can lead to a condition known as ariboflavinosis. You also see this at times in alcoholics. Symptoms include a bright tounge, swollen throat, and bloodshot eyes. If left untreated, this can lead to coma and eventually death. Deficiency in this vitamin are very rare though.

 

 

Vitamin B-3

This vitamin is also known as niacin. It can be found in green vegetables, grains, milk, as well as meats. It is involved with the production of sex hormones, and assists in blood circulation.

Malnutrition: A lack of vitamin B-3 can lead to what is known as pellagra. This condition involves dirreah, dermatitis, dementia, and even death.

 

 

 

Vitamin B-5

Also known as pantothenic acid, vitamin B-5 is involved with the production of stress hormones, production of red blood cells, and the breakdown of carbohydrates.

Malnutrition: A lack of vitamin B-5 can lead to what is known as paraesthesia. This is normally only seen in a population that is starving since this vitamin is found in almost all foods. This condition consists of a numbing sensation of pins and needles. This is something that occurs constantly.

 

 

Vitamin B-6

This vitamin is very important since it helps both the brain and body convert food into energy. Good sources of vitamin B-6 include fish, potatoes, avocados, bananas, and meats.

Malnutrition: A lack of vitamin B-6 can lead to some neurological conditions. These include mood swings, behavior, intestinal function, seizures, hormonal imbalance, and other symptoms as well.

 

 

Vitamin B-7

Otherwise known as biotin, vitamin B-7 plays a role in the metabolism of all three macro nutrients: Carbohydrate, proteins, and fats. It is also involved in the process of gluconeogenesis which is the process of using nutrients other than carbohydrates for fuel. Therefore, this vitamin is very important when it comes to metabolic functions of the body.

Malnutrition: A lack of biotin can lead to symptoms of rashes, hair loss, anemia, or mental conditions. Since this vitamin can be found in things such as meats, dairy, and nuts, this condition is quite rare.

 

 

Vitamin B-9

Also known as folic acid, this vitamin is responsible for production of new cells. It is of particular importance during pregnancy that enough is consumed to prevent any possible birth defects. Good sources include green vegetables, dried beans, fruit, nuts, and peas.

Malnutrition: A lack of this vitamin can lead to heart palpation, birth defects, infertility, and sterility. A lack of this vitamin also increases with age and is seen in alcoholics. Signs of this can be headache, nausea, irritability, fatigue, acne, and even memory loss.

Vitamin B-12

Helps with DNA and RNA, prevents DNA changes that could lead to cancer. It also protects against birth defects such as spina bifida. Good sources include leafy green vegetables, asparagus, citrus fruits, melons, eggs, and black beans.

Malnutrition: A lack of vitamin B-12 can lead to what is known as hypocobalaminemia: This consists of symptoms of an auto immune disease. This involves the deterioration of the brain and spinal cord as well as fatigue, irritability, and depression, psychosis, and mania. These effects are not reversible. This is common in anyone that consumes very few animal products. This means that one who is a vegan may be more at risk and should consume a multi vitamin.

 

 

Vitamin C

Vitamin C is known as asorbic acid. This helps in healing wounds, as well as forming red blood cells. Vitamin c will also help you stay more alert. Good sources of vitamin c include: broccoli, grapefruit, kiwi, oranges, as well as strawberries.

Malnutrition: A lack of vitamin C can lead to what is known as scurvy. Symptoms of this include lethargy, skin spots, bleeding gums, tooth decay, fever, and even death.

 

 

Vitamin D

Vitamin D is important because it assists with moving calcium into the blood stream. If you don't have enough vitamin D, calcium will be taken from your bones which can lead to diseases such as osteoporosis. This can be found in eggs, or fish, but the only true source of vitamin D can be absorbed from the sun.

Malnutrition: A lack of vitamin D can lead to what is called rickets. This condition is normally found in children. It involves the muscles and bones becoming soft. This also leads to a lack of calcium since vitamin D is needed for calcium to be absorbed. This vitamin can only be used in its active form which comes from the sunlight.

 

 

Vitamin E

Vitamin E can help slow the signs of aging by protecting the body from free radicals. These are what break your cells apart. Good sources of vitamin e include corn, peanut butter, as well as sunflower seeds.

Malnutrition: A lack of vitamin E can lead to neurological nervous system problems. This also includes a lessening or lack of control of the use of the muscles. This is very rare though since this vitamin is fat soluble.

Vitamin K

Vitamin K assist in strengthening your bones and assisting with blood clotting. Good sources of this vitamin include green vegetables as well as fish oils.

Malnutrition: A lack of vitamin K can lead to an under developed face, and bones. This is found in newborns usually born outside of the hospital.

Margarine and heart disease: Trans fat

Although trans fat's are not thought of as healthy, they do have a positive impact on the effects of saturated fat on the body. In one study, it was shown that trans fats actually decreased stress responses that were initiated by saturated fats (5). Although this is true, it has also been shown that trans fats can have an affect on inflammation and oxidation stress, which can affect the progression of heart disease.(6) The fact that trans fats can affect your chances of developing heart disease has been well-known for quite some time, and it may even be more of a risk factor at developing heart disease than saturated fats (7). In one study, data from 83,000 subjects looked at data taken over a period of 10 years. Subjects had no previous cardiovascular health issues. After ten years, subjects were followed up. Adjustments were made for age and energy intake. It was concluded that the association of trans fats and cardiovascular disease was higher for the subjects that consumed margarine which contained trans fatty acids. Intake of foods such as margarine, cookies, cake, and other processed foods were positively associated with a higher risk for cardiovascular heart disease (8). Therefore, you should make sure your intake of processed foods with trans fats is moderate to low.

Are Carbohydrates Good For You ?

You hear a lot about how having eating habits of consuming low carbohydrates is good for you and can help you lose weight. While this may be true, at least to a point, it's not so much the amount of carbohydrates that are consumed as it is the type of carbohydrates. Are carbohydrates good for you ?  Here we cover the basics concerning types of carbohydrates, how the body uses them, which carbohydrates to avoid, as well as ones that are good for you.

So how are carbohydrates good for you ? There are two types of carbohydrates, simple, and complex. Glucose is the form of sugar the body uses as carbohydrates for fuel. You should try to avoid simple carbohydrates as much as possible. These are made from simple sugars and consist of mainly processed foods such as sweets, sodas, candy bars, ice cream, and all the other delicious sweet and tasty foods. While you don't have to totally avoid these all together, you want to consume them in moderation.

When you consume simple sugars such as these, you get what is called a sugar high. This is where your level of blood glucose rises quickly, and then drops after a short time. This rise in blood glucose levels comes from increased insulin levels which are responsible for transporting glucose to the cells. In comparison to this, when you consume complex carbohydrates, they break down at a slower rate than do simple carbohydrates. This gives you a more stable glucose level. The type of carbohydrates consumed, as well as the timing are both important. This is especially true if you have diabetes which is explained here.

There are two types of diabetes, types one and two. Type one diabetes (1) is where your body is not able to produce enough insulin to transport glucose from the blood to the cells for use. This type of diabetes is usually treated by taking a shot of insulin. Type two diabetes is where your body is not able to accept insulin due to an increased adaptation to sugars that are consumed. This will lead to what is known as insulin resistance where your cells resistance to the use of insulin increases. A decrease in what is known as insulin sensitivity, making your body less sensitive to levels of insulin also occurs. Due to over consumption of simple sugars, the body becomes used to insulin. If you decrease the amount of simple sugars that are consumed the insulin resistance will decrease, while increasing the bodies' sensitivity to insulin. This allows the body to become more efficient at using insulin. It can be done through adjusting your diet to consuming more complex carbohydrate and less simple carbohydrates. This type of diabetes does not require more insulin production, but only for the insulin to be working more efficiently.

Good Workout Supplements

There are a number of nutritional supplements on the market that are said to help with anything from weight loss, to assisting with increasing ones' lean mass and level of strength.(2) Here we will go over two good workout supplements that may assist in increasing ones' strength and lean mass. The main factor in increasing your lean mass has to do with one's level of the male hormone testosterone, but there are other factors that can assist indirectly as well. One of these has to do with the rate of break down and re building of lean mass after a workout. Although this may not directly assist in an increase in lean mass, it is still an important factor in training, and will be looked at here through the supplements mentioned

Post-Workout Effects

The anabolic and catabolic reactions of lean muscle mass due to a workout have to do with the build up and break down of muscle respectively. There are a number of different proteins that assist in this process. These proteins are made from what is known as amino acids. The amino acids make an in-complete protein into a complete protein which can then assist in the rebuilding process of the muscle after the stress of a workout. One of these amino acids is called leucine, which has been shown to play an important role in the process. Numerous studies have been conducted showing that the substance HMB which is short for hydroxy methyl butyrate to assist in this process. The substance of HMB is a metabolite of the amino acid leucine. Using this as a supplement will assist in the rate and level of recovery seen when compared to using no supplements at all, but are there other supplements which may assist through making the actions of HMB better or more effective ?

There is also another natural substance that when used either alone, or combined with the use of HMB has shown possible promising effects concerning the breakdown and rebuilding of lean muscle mass (9). The name of this substance is called ursolic acid, which is found in the peel of apples and other natural substances. It is a liphopotic compound, and has been shown to decrease markers associated with aging which cause muscle atrophy (8). There are numerous studies that have been done concerning the effectiveness of ursolic acid in increase the individuals lean mass and strength when compared to no supplements being used. The majority of studies found showed no significant difference in lean mass or strength gained during a long period of training (1,3,10), but there are others which have shown it as being somewhat effective. This being the case, more studies need to be done in order to validate the true effects of ursolic acid on strength and size.

The main factor that was seen for individuals supplementing with ursolic acid was a decrease in the amount of markers indicating protein breakdown due to training, along with an increase in the rate of recovery seen (3), and even a decrease in body fat percentage in some cases (3, 4,10). This may point to this being good to be used as a therapy for anyone that may be over training, or needs a fast recovery time. Part of this could also have to do with the effects of ursolic acid on energy used (6,8). Being able to perform an identical task but requiring less energy to do so indicates an increase in performance. This may indirectly allow one to increase their level of strength at a possible faster rate than those that do not use the supplement, although more research should be done This may point to the combination of HMB and ursolic acid being effective for anyone that is overly active and needs a faster recovery time (9). This could be anyone from the individual that may go to the gym a little too often, to the athletic population which is required to workout both in the gym and on the field. There have even been some findings that ursolic acid may assist in some muscular conditions, or natural decrease in lean mass due to aging.

Effects on muscular conditions and aging

The effects of ursolic acid have not only been looked at concerning the breakdown of muscle due to activity, but also due to the general aging process. This is what is known as sarcopenia. In many cases, the use of ursolic acid has shown to be effective in blocking the loss of muscle mass and degradation, while even stimulating protein synthesis or the building of proteins. Being able to use a supplement that can decrease the amount of muscle wasting seen could be of good use for any muscle wasting condition such as, sarcopenia (11). Or other type of medical conditions as well (5)

There are also genes associated with both atrophy or decrease in muscle size, and hypertrophy or increase in lean mass. In some cases, an increase in the hypertrophy gene was seen, along with a decrease in the gene associated with atrophy, indicating a possible positive effect of ursolic acid (7). Other factors that the use of ursolic acid has been shown to effect have to do with the type of muscle effected. In studies found, it was shown to have more of an effect on the oxidative type of muscle (6). This would be either type 1 which is solely for endurance purposes, or type 2 A which is an intermediate type of muscle that can be used for either slower endurance type or moderate rate activities.

Conclusion

In conclusion, although there are numerous other studies conducted concerning the use of ursolic acid on strength and size, results suggest ursolic acid as being used more for therapeutic purposes concerning one's activity level. This works through the decrease in the amount of muscle breakdown due to training. Also, although in many cases, it was shown to have only small effects when used alone, it may be more effective when combined with the supplement HMB to assist in recovery. Overall, it may be a good additive to HMB if you're using it post workout, but not as effective when used alone. From the information found, although ursolic acid may be of some assistance for an experienced individual concerning workouts (1,3,10), but it may be more effective when used more for medical purposes (4,5,7,8.)  Using this supplement for post workout purposes may be somewhat effective, but may serve a better purpose when an individual has to be inactive for a longer period of time, or has any type of neuromuscular medical condition.

Aerobic Training Adaptations

There are numerous ways to get an effective workout, but how you train depends on your overall goal. This comes down to two different forms of training, aerobic, or anaerobic. Aerobic means with oxygen, while anaerobic means without oxygen. Regardless of your overall goal, you should probably train both ways, just one more than the other depending on your main goal. Your body changes physiologically to both types of training. Here we go into detail on aerobic training adaptations that your body goes through over the course of training.

We will first go through different factors you should know about, along with definitions of some terms used.

Types of adaptations include: cardiovascular, pulmonary, and respiratory adaptations. Here are some terms you should know in order for things to make more sense.

Heart rate: The frequency of heart beats per minute.

Stroke Volume: This is the amount of blood pumped out of the left ventricle of the heart each heart beat.

Cardiac Output: Heart rate X Stroke volume = cardiac output

Avo2 difference: Difference in the amount of arterial and venous blood measured prior to and after being used. This gives the amount of oxygen used by the muscle.

Onset of blood lactate accumulation: This is the point at which oxygen becomes unavailable to the muscle and the amount produced to used becomes unbalanced, causing a buildup of lactic acid within the muscle. Many activities the production and usage rate is even, allowing for continued activity.

Tidal volume: The amount of air and oxygen in one normal breath

Expiatory reserve volume: The amount of air and oxygen remaining in the lungs after a full expiration

Inspiritory reserve volume: The amount of air remaining after a full inhalation

Total lung capacity: Tidal volume, expiatory, and inspiritory volumes added together.

Vo2 max: This is the maximum venilatory oxygen consumption

Blood Pressure

Systolic: This is the highest pressure the heart is at prior to the valve being opened in the left ventricle to release the blood.

Diastolic: This is the lowest pressure the heart is at prior to the atrium being filled with blood.

Mitochondria: These are the "powerhouse of the cell" They limit muscle capacity, but the size and number are more in trained individuals, increasing their capacity to do work.

Substances used for energy

Carbs: Carbohydrates are the bodies main source of energy. They come in the form of glucose. This includes simple and complex carbohydrates.

A decrease in carbohydrates for fuel will result in an increase in fat being used. This may be from a decrease in muscle glycogen use, which is the storage form of glucose, and a decrease in glucose production.

Fats: These come in two forms, saturated, and unsaturated. Saturated fats want to be avoided since they cause things such as heart attacks due to blocked arteries.

Fats are broken down for energy mainly during aerobic training. This may be due to an increase in a fat metabolizing enzyme. This will conserve glycogen for use later on during an activity. There is an increase in energy from fat, and a decrease in energy from carbohydrates after training occurs.

Proteins: Protein is the body's last choice concerning being used as a source of energy. Protein is used more for the rebuilding of tissue and recovery after activity.

Effects of aerobic training on different physiological aspects of the body.

Heart

Concerning heart rate, although a similar heart rate is being worked with for both trained and untrained individuals, a trained individuals rate of increase to that specific heart rate is slower than those that are untrained. This is in relation to ventilation and blood flow which affect oxygen consumption. Over time, the sub maximum heart rate decreases, while increasing the oxygen consumed per heart beat.

Long term training results in an increase in hearts mass and volume. Fibers thicken and number of filaments increase. This occurs along with an increase in power output. A trained individuals hearts are usually around 25% larger than the average sedentary person.

This comes from the stretching and dilation of the ventricles, which also allow there to be a greater capacity for stroke volume, blood flow, and cardiac output. An increase in the size of the arteries, which positively effect systolic and diastolic pressures is seen as well.

The increase in blood flow and increased maximum cardiac output are usually because of blood coming from non-active areas. This involves a decrease in sub-maximal cardiac output and an increase in oxygen extraction allowing more efficient blood flow. This increases the ability to generate ATP aerobically as well.

Ventilation

Upon training, a greater amount of oxygen consumption per heart beat is seen prior to a targeted heart rate being reached as opposed to those not trained. This comes partially from a more efficient blood flow of oxygen.

A lower stroke volume and cardiac output decreases ones' capacity to circulate oxygen efficiently. The maximum stroke volume usually occurs between 40 and 50 percent of ones' Vo2 max in the untrained. This explains why for one study, untrained individuals that had a lower level of Vo2 max had a lower maximum stroke volume and opposed to those that were trained.

Along with an increase in Vo2 max comes an increase in tidal volume and a decrease in breathing rate as well. This decreases the amount of total oxygen cost used for breathing, allowing the oxygen to be used more efficiently in other places.

Trained individuals' percentage of oxygen concerning exhaled air is a smaller percentage of Vo2 max than that of the untrained. This is while using the same intensity. Due to the greater amount of oxygen consumed, there is a greater maximum oxygen consumption for the trained individual than the untrained. This is partially due to the oxygen being able to stay in the lungs longer, and a increase in the strength of the venilatory muscles. This is the same as saying the trained have a greater AVo2 difference and Vo2 max than those that are untrained. Because of this decreased amount of oxygen used per breath by untrained individuals, they must move more air in order to obtain the same oxygen consumption at submaximal levels.

This increase in oxygen uptake or Avo2 difference can be up to greater than three times the resting volume. It can be seen through measuring venous oxygen content which is being returned to the heart.

A biological chemical called lactate is a limiting factor in the uptake of oxygen. This will decrease the efficiency of oxygen use when what is called the onset of blood lactate accumulation occurs. With training this point can be increased. This is thought to happen from a decrease in lactate formation, an increase in the rate of removal, or a combination of the two. It also indicates that ones ability to use lactate as fuel is improving as well. The fact that this maximum level is seen at a higher level of Vo2 sub max in the trained indicates a greater oxygen consumption over time. Both the level of blood lactate accumulation and intensity of a workout are key factors in endurance performance.

Conclusion

In conclusion, aerobic training increases the size of the heart, allowing a more efficient blood flow and an increased cardiac output. This decreases the sub-maximal heart rate & oxygen consumption per heart beat. At the same time, the total oxygen consumed, and maximum amount of oxygen that can be consumed or Vo2 max increase. This occurs while a decrease in breathing rate, air used, and an increase in level of onset of blood lactate accumulation are seen. These factors allow more time to reach the desired training level, indicating an improved aerobic capacity and efficiency, increasing ones' level of performance.
